Leveraging Technology for Enhanced Personalization
Technology plays a crucial role in enabling personalized shopping assistance at scale.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data to identify patterns and predict shopper behavior. This information can be used to deliver targeted recommendations, personalize marketing messages, and customize the overall shopping experience. Chatbots and virtual assistants can provide instant support and answer questions, while visual search technology allows shoppers to find items based on images rather than keywords. These technologies are not intended to replace human interaction but rather to augment it, freeing up personal shoppers and stylists to focus on providing more complex and nuanced advice. The combination of human expertise and artificial intelligence creates a powerful synergy that delivers a truly personalized and satisfying shopping experience.

Building a Connected Shopping Ecosystem
Creating a connected shopping ecosystem requires a significant investment in technology and infrastructure. Retailers must implement robust inventory management systems, integrate their e-commerce platform with their point-of-sale system, and develop a unified customer database. They must also invest in training their employees to provide consistent service across all channels. Furthermore, personalization should extend across all touchpoints. Shoppers should receive the same personalized recommendations and offers whether they’re browsing the website, visiting a physical store, or interacting with the brand on social media. This requires a deep understanding of the shopper’s preferences and behavior, as well as the ability to seamlessly share data across all channels. By building a connected shopping ecosystem, retailers can create a truly differentiated experience that fosters customer loyalty and drives long-term growth.
- Implement a unified inventory management system.
- Integrate e-commerce platform with point-of-sale system.
- Develop a centralized customer database.
- Train employees to provide consistent service.

Elevating the Post-Purchase Experience
The shopping experience doesn't end with the purchase. In fact, the post-purchase phase is a critical opportunity to build customer loyalty and drive repeat business. A seamless and delightful post-purchase experience includes fast and reliable shipping, easy returns, proactive customer support, and personalized follow-up communications. Retailers should strive to exceed customer expectations at every step of the process. This might involve providing detailed order tracking information, offering complimentary gift wrapping, or sending handwritten thank-you notes. The goal is to make the customer feel valued and appreciated, fostering a long-term relationship. The post-purchase experience is also an opportunity to gather valuable feedback and identify areas for improvement. By actively soliciting customer reviews and responding to complaints, retailers can demonstrate their commitment to providing exceptional service.
